【英文标准名称】:StandardTestMethodforAutogenousStrainofCementPasteandMortar
【原文标准名称】:水泥浆和水泥砂浆自应力的标准测试方法
【标准号】:ASTMC1698-2009
【标准状态】:现行
【国别】:
【发布日期】:2009
【实施或试行日期】:
【发布单位】:美国材料与试验协会(US-ASTM)
【起草单位】:C09.68
【标准类型】:(TestMethod)
【标准水平】:()
【中文主题词】:
【英文主题词】:autogenousstrain;cementpaste;lengthchange;mortar
【摘要】:Autogenousstrainistheself-createdbulkstrainofcementpaste,mortar,orconcreteduringhardeningatconstanttemperature.Inconventionalconcrete,autogenousshrinkagestrainisgenerallynegligible,butinconcretewithlowwater-cementitiousmaterialsratio(w/cm)orwithsilicafumeitmaybeconsiderable(1).Restraintoftheautogenousstrainbyaggregatesoradjoiningstructuralmembersmayresultinformationofmicroandmacrocracksthatimpairstrength,durabilityandaesthetics.Cracksmayalsobeaproblemwithregardtohygieniccleaningofsurfaces.Anaccuratemeasurementoftheautogenousstrainofcementitiousmixtureswithloww/cmisimportantforevaluatingtheriskofearly-agecrackingofconcretestructures.Measurementsofautogenousstrainhavebeencarriedoutusingeithervolumetricorlinearmethods.Bothmethodsmayshowevidenceofsignificantartifacts(1);therefore,resultsofthetwomethodsmaydisagreeconsiderablyifnotcarriedoutproperly.Asealed,flexiblecorrugatedmoldsystem(2)combinestheadvantagesoflinearandvolumetricmeasurementofautogenousstrain,whileavoidingmostoftheirdisadvantages.Themoldeffectivelypreventsmoisturelossandminimizesrestrainttovolumechangeduringhardening.Moreover,resultsobtainedwiththecorrugatedmoldsystemagreewiththosefromthevolumetricmethod,oncesomeartifacts,inparticularwaterabsorptionthroughthemembraneusedtocontainthetestspecimen,havebeeneliminatedinthelatter(3,4).Thecorrugatedmoldsystemiseasiertouseandshowsbetterrepeatabilitythanthevolumetrictechnique(3,4).MeasurementswiththecorrugatedmoldsystemareingoodagreementwithunrestrainedlengthchangemeasurementsobtainedusingTestMethodC157/C157Mwithsealedspecimens(5);however,TestMethodC157/C157Mdoesnotallowmeasurementoftheshrinkageoccurringbefore24h(5).Thistestmethodcanbeusedtoevaluatetheeffectsofcementitiousmaterials,admixtures,andmixtureproportionsonautogenousshrinkagestrainofpasteormortarspecimens.Theautogenousshrinkagestrainofmortarspecimenswillbelessthanthatofpastespecimensforthesamew/cm.Theautogenousshrinkagestrainofconcretewillbelessthanthatofmortarforthesamew/cm.Thenominalmaximumaggregatesizeformortarusedinthistestmethodis4.75mm.1.1Thistestmethodmeasuresthebulkstrainofasealedcementpasteormortarspecimen,includingthosecontainingadmixtures,varioussupplementarycementitiousmaterials(SCM),andotherfinematerials,atconstanttemperatureandnotsubjectedtoexternalforces,fromthetimeoffinalsettinguntilaspecifiedage.Thisstrainisknownasautogenousstrain.Autogenousstrainismostsignificantinconcretewithlowwater-cementitiousmaterialsratio(w/cm)(SeeNote1).Note18212;Alowwater-cementitiousmaterialsratio(w/cm)canbeconsideredtobeawatertocementratioof0.40orlowerforthistest.1.2ThevaluesstatedinSIunitsaretoberegardedasstandard.Nootherunitsofmeasurementareincludedinthisstandard.1.3Thisstandarddoesnotpurporttoaddressallofthe......
